Determinar que tipo de aplicación facer
En Power Apps, ten dúas opcións para crear aplicacións: aplicacións baseadas en modelos e aplicacións de lenzo.
A continuación móstrase unha comparación básica de alto nivel. Para obter máis detalles sobre estes dous tipos de aplicacións, consulte Visión xeral da creación de aplicacións en Power Apps.
As aplicacións baseadas en modelos requiren unha base de datos de Microsoft Dataverse. Están construídas sobre os datos modelados nese contorno de base de datos. As pantallas de visualización e de detalles de aplicacións baseadas en modelos están baseadas na estrutura de datos. Debido a isto, ofrecen aos usuarios un aspecto máis coherente dunha pantalla a outra sen necesitar moito esforzo por parte do creador de aplicacións.
As aplicacións baseadas en modelos son útiles para escenarios onde a lóxica empresarial é complexa, por exemplo:
Modelos de datos sofisticados
Xestión de procesos de negocio
Seguimento das actividades asociadas aos datos
As aplicacións de lenzo, por outra banda, pódense crear con ou sen unha base de datos de Dataverse. Usan conectores para acceder a datos e servizos. As aplicacións de lenzo comezan cunha pantalla en branco como un lenzo do artista e o creador dispón manualmente cada pantalla. Isto dálle ao creador un control total sobre a colocación de cada elemento no lenzo.
Use aplicacións de lenzo se o usuario espera unha experiencia de usuario personalizada. Ofrecen:
Unha interface gráfica e intuitiva
A capacidade de crear unha interface de usuario a medida en función das necesidades dos usuarios
Integración que abrangue varios sistemas mediante conectores
Considere a posibilidade de crear unha aplicación baseada en modelos a menos que os usuarios teñan unha necesidade específica dunha aplicación de lenzo. As aplicacións baseadas en modelos permítenlle crear a súa aplicación rapidamente porque non precisan que cree a IU vostede mesmo.
Nota
Se está a crear unha aplicación para que empreguen os seus clientes na web, tamén pode crear un terceiro tipo de aplicación: unha aplicación de portal.
Construír unha solución integral que empregue varias aplicacións
O seu proceso empresarial pode requirir máis dunha aplicación.
Por exemplo, o noso proxecto de informe de gastos ten varios conxuntos de tarefas moi diferentes, polo que consideraremos facer varias aplicacións. Os datos que usan son os mesmos, pero a experiencia do usuario estará adaptada ao escenario e persoas específicos.
Como pode ver no exemplo anterior, hai varios tipos de persoas que manexan o mesmo conxunto de datos. As aplicacións Canvas serían a mellor opción para os empregados que enchen o formulario de gastos, o que permite que persoas como Lee envíen un informe de gastos mediante unha aplicación móbil atractiva que é intuitiva de usar e que se pode usar sen conexión.
Consultando de novo a sección de Documentar do proceso empresarial, pode ver que os requisitos de Abhay son:
Debe poder revisar todos os informes e recibos de gastos
Encargado de garantir o cumprimento de cada informe de gastos
Gran volume de traballo; necesita ser capaz de procesar información rapidamente
Debe poder informar sobre o equilibrio dos gastos co orzamento
Para poder procesar un gran volume de traballo e procesar información rapidamente, o mellor sería unha aplicación baseada en modelos. Permite a Abhay ver rapidamente todos os detalles do informe de gastos enviado, ver como afecta ao orzamento e buscar información relacionada como os detalles do provedor.
Neste caso de exemplo, pode ver unha combinación de aplicacións de lenzo e baseadas en modelos. Aínda que son dous tipos de aplicacións diferentes, todos os datos pódense centralizar nun só lugar (Dataverse).
Nota
Pode indicarnos as súas preferencias para o idioma da documentación? Realice unha enquisa breve. (teña en conta que esa enquisa está en inglés)
Esta enquisa durará sete minutos aproximadamente. Non se recompilarán datos persoais (declaración de privacidade).